IP查询
查询
你查询的IP:[118.126.57.9] 地理位置:中国–上海–上海臣翊网络数据中心
最新查询
116.8.108.45
124.172.53.139
220.112.9.57
117.72.19.37
211.96.3.140
218.96.27.86
118.248.79.3
122.48.48.69
124.67.41.17
118.126.57.9
202.143.16.183
116.4.0.93
203.100.80.24
59.155.194.208
222.16.253.101
119.18.208.254
116.204.67.92
203.92.226.160
58.144.83.114
220.192.137.161
221.136.80.241
60.247.69.207
203.132.32.228
202.43.144.163
114.28.118.91
221.196.92.160
116.128.197.3
61.240.3.195
116.204.133.219
203.158.16.209
210.2.37.118